How do you define and execute a dynamic method?
To define and execute a dynamic method Declare a delegate type to execute the method. Create an array that specifies the parameter types for the dynamic method. Create a DynamicMethod. Emit the method body. Create an instance of the delegate (declared in step 1) that represents the dynamic method by calling the CreateDelegate method.

What are ddynamic methods in C++?
Dynamic methods are the most efficient way to generate and execute small amounts of code. A dynamic method can be anonymously hosted, or it can be logically associated with a module or with a type. If the dynamic method is anonymously hosted, it is located in a system-provided assembly, and therefore is isolated from other code.
